Taxonomic Classification

Rank Apple-blossom Weevil Bark louse
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um same Arthropoda (Arthropods) Arthropoda (Arthropods)
Class same Insecta (Insects) Insecta (Insects)
Order Coleoptera (Beetles) Psocodea (Psocodea)
Family Curculionidae Elipsocidae
Genus Anthonomus Elipsocus
Species Anthonomus pomorum Elipsocus moebiusi

Evolutionary Relationship

Apple-blossom Weevil and Bark louse share a common ancestor at the Class level: Insecta. (Insects)
